Explore Programming Courses
Browse 119+ coding courses with AI tutoring and real-time code execution.
Testing Mastery: JUnit, Mockito & Integration Tests
Master software testing techniques with JUnit, Mockito, and advanced integration test strategies to build robust and re…
Electron Desktop App Development
JAVASCRIPTMaster the art of building powerful cross-platform desktop applications using web technologies with Electron Desktop Ap…
API Gateway & Reverse Proxy (Nginx + Spring Cloud Gateway)
Master the architecture and implementation of API Gateways and Reverse Proxies using Nginx and Spring Cloud Gateway for…
Spring Boot 4 Complete Guide
JAVAMaster Spring Boot 4 from foundational concepts to advanced microservices, reactive programming, and cloud deployment t…
Python Academy
PYTHONExplore the versatility of Python and build diverse projects with Python Academy.
Javascript for Kids
JAVASCRIPTMake learning JavaScript fun and engaging for kids with Javascript for Kids.
HTML Academy
HTMLBuild strong foundations in web development by learning HTML at HTML Academy.
Spring Security 6 & JWT Authentication
JAVAMaster the latest Spring Security 6 features and implement robust JWT authentication for your Java applications.
Edge Computing with Cloudflare Workers & Deno
Master the fundamentals and advanced techniques of edge computing by building highly performant applications with Cloud…
Prompt Engineering & LLM Optimization for Developers
Master the art of crafting effective prompts and optimizing large language models for robust, efficient, and secure dev…
PostgreSQL Performance & Query Optimization
SQLMaster PostgreSQL performance tuning and query optimization techniques to build highly efficient and scalable database…
Caching Strategies: Redis + CDN + Edge Computing
Master robust caching strategies using Redis, CDNs, and Edge Computing to build high-performance, scalable, and resilie…
LangChain / RAG / Vector DBs
Master LangChain, Retrieval Augmented Generation (RAG), and Vector Databases to build powerful, context-aware AI applic…
Ethical Hacking Academy
Learn how to identify and fix security vulnerabilities with Ethical Hacking Academy.
Web Performance Optimization & Lighthouse
Master web performance optimization techniques and leverage Google Lighthouse to build lightning-fast, user-friendly we…
Docker & DevOps Fundamentals
Master Docker containerization and essential DevOps practices to streamline your software development lifecycle and dep…
API Rate Limiting & Scalability Patterns
Master the art of building robust and high-performance APIs by learning advanced rate limiting techniques and essential…
Vector Databases: Pinecone, Weaviate & pgvector
Master the world of vector databases with this comprehensive course, covering Pinecone, Weaviate, and pgvector for adva…
LLM Apps in Production (RAG + Vector DB + Caching)
Master the art of building and deploying robust LLM applications in production, leveraging RAG, vector databases, and i…
WebSockets & Realtime Systems Programming
Master WebSockets and build robust, scalable realtime applications, from fundamental protocols to advanced system desig…